Historical Events on April 8

Here is a list of some events happened on April 8. For full list please click on the link above.

Date Event
1970 Bahr El-Baqar primary school bombing: Israeli bombers accidentally strike an Egyptian school. Forty-six children are killed.
1993 The Republic of North Macedonia joins the United Nations.
1959 The Organization of American States drafts an agreement to create the Inter-American Development Bank.
1139 Roger II of Sicily is excommunicated by Innocent II for supporting Anacletus II as pope for seven years, even though Roger had already publicly recognized Innocent's claim to the papacy.
1950 India and Pakistan sign the Liaquat–Nehru Pact.
1954 A Royal Canadian Air Force Canadair Harvard collides with a Trans-Canada Airlines Canadair North Star over Moose Jaw, Saskatchewan, killing 37 people.
1946 Électricité de France, the world's largest utility company, is formed as a result of the nationalisation of a number of electricity producers, transporters and distributors.
2020 Bernie Sanders ends his presidential campaign, leaving Joe Biden as the Democratic Party's nominee.
1987 Los Angeles Dodgers executive Al Campanis resigns amid controversy over racist remarks he had made while on Nightline.
1960 The Netherlands and West Germany sign an agreement to negotiate the return of German land annexed by the Dutch in return for 280 million German marks as Wiedergutmachung.
